Tyler community event Love Thy City to take place in mid-July
TYLER, Texas ( KETK ) – A community betterment event, Love Thy City, was announced on Tuesday, and will take place on July 20.

The event looks to give back to the community, with more than 3,000 backpacks of school supplies being given away, window A/C unit giveaways, chances for a free bike and every attendee receiving a free meal.
"Love Thy City is about giving. It's about showing love. No one is paying for anything. We don't want a dollar. We are going to be giving because this is how we show the love of our savior Jesus Christ," DeMarcus Pierson, of Love Thy City, said.
The event will also have a variety of free services from East Texas nonprofits, including counseling.

Love Thy City will take place on July 20, from 1 p.m. to 6 p.m. at the W.T. Brookshire Conference Center.
Although the event is in Tyler, the organizers said that anyone in East Texas is welcome to the event.
Love Thy City is a "community-driven religious nonprofit" based in Tyler that looks to uplift the East Texas community.
